    CVE-2026-63930

    In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: iio: buffer: hw-consumer: fix use-after-free in error path In the err_put_buffers cleanup path of iio_hw_consumer_alloc(), the code was using list_for_each_entry() to iterate through buffers while calling iio_buffer_put() which can free the current buffer if refcount drops to 0. The list_for_each_entry() loop macro then evaluates buf->head.next to continue iteration, accessing the freed buffer. Fix this by using list_for_each_entry_safe().
